Deltic Energy (LON:DELT) Shares Down 9.4% – Should You Sell?

Deltic Energy Plc (LON:DELTGet Free Report) shares dropped 9.4% on Friday . The stock traded as low as GBX 5.50 ($0.07) and last traded at GBX 5.66 ($0.08). Approximately 453,550 shares changed hands during trading, an increase of 20% from the average daily volume of 377,096 shares. The stock had previously closed at GBX 6.25 ($0.08).
